Transaction d3ab79ced1057a6aac21c9064093b573bb3e2a4526a280980ff0d762cc4d9e76
1 Input
1 Output
-
d3ab79ced1057a6aac21c9064093b573bb3e2a4526a280980ff0d762cc4d9e76:0
- value
- 393053
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73fecfc4d4ce10682ecabb0e9875dca2c06d8d82 OP_EQUAL
- address
- 3CGLtDy9qVx9j5pZ9Ef7P3krfgKb3oZALU